**About the role**

Reporting to the Construction Manager, as the Safety Advisor you’ll play a key role in moving this project in the right direction.
- Co-ordinate and participate in Safety audits and inspections activities in order to help continuously improve, maintain and implement better and more user friendly operating systems on site.
- Co-ordinate the ongoing management of the site health, first response and emergency plans
- Co-ordinate the management of the first response facilities and equipment
- Conducting formal Alcohol and Drug testing on site as required
- Liaising with medical officials and institutions including doctors, hospitals, and RFDS
- Support and advise site management on all safety, medic and environmental matters
- Analysis of trends in relation to workplace safety performance
- Induction of new employees
- Site workplace inspections and assisting in the preparation JHA’s
- Administration and filing of all safety related documentation on site
- Administrating fitness for work processes and assisting in rehabilitation management
- Maintain all Safety and environmental related records - record all incidents, generate safety reports, receive and file all safety related data, correlate all safety performance statistics
- Regularly review the site specific Safety Management Plans for required amendments
- Ensure all incidents and hazards are reported and investigated in accordance with relevant procedures and appropriate remedial actions implemented in a timely manner
- Maintain the site HST databases accounting for site incidents and injuries
- Promote safety policies and systems to company personnel and subcontractors
- Provide input at Toolbox Meetings and Pre-start meetings and ensure records are kept
- Assist in the running of site Safety Committee meetings (where established)
- Take all available actions to minimise risk of incident or injury and take action on any activities that compromise the Company’s standards

**What you’ll bring to the team**
- Relevant Qualifications in OHS
- Extensive knowledge of safety & environmental legislation, policies and practices
- Well-developed report writing and analytical skills
- Well-developed interpersonal, negotiation, facilitation and presentation skills
- Demonstrated leadership and teamwork skills
